NuttX es un sistema operativo en tiempo real (RTOS) que ha ganado prominencia en los dominios de sistemas integrados y IoT (Internet de las cosas). Este RTOS liviano y de código abierto está diseñado para proporcionar un entorno rico en funciones para sistemas integrados de tamaño pequeño y mediano. NuttX se caracteriza por su modularidad, portabilidad y compatibilidad con varias plataformas de hardware, lo que lo convierte en una opción versátil para los desarrolladores integrados.
¿Para qué se utiliza NuttX y cómo funciona?
NuttX encuentra sus aplicaciones en una amplia gama de sistemas integrados, que incluyen, entre otros:
-
Dispositivos de IoT: NuttX es ideal para alimentar dispositivos IoT debido a su mínima huella de memoria y su diseño energéticamente eficiente.
-
Electrónica de consumo: Se utiliza en productos como relojes inteligentes, sistemas de domótica y controles remotos.
-
Sistemas de control industriales: NuttX garantiza una capacidad de respuesta en tiempo real, lo que lo hace adecuado para aplicaciones de control y automatización industrial.
-
Aeroespacial y Robótica: Su determinismo y confiabilidad son cruciales en la industria aeroespacial y la robótica, donde la seguridad y la precisión son primordiales.
NuttX sigue una arquitectura de microkernel, lo que significa que proporciona sólo servicios esenciales del kernel, mientras que la mayoría de los demás servicios, como controladores de dispositivos y redes, se implementan como tareas del espacio del usuario. Este enfoque modular permite a los desarrolladores adaptar el sistema operativo a sus necesidades específicas, optimizando la utilización de recursos.
¿Por qué necesita un proxy para NuttX?
Los servidores proxy desempeñan un papel importante a la hora de mejorar la funcionalidad y la seguridad de los dispositivos con tecnología NuttX. He aquí por qué es posible que necesite un servidor proxy para NuttX:
-
Seguridad mejorada: Los proxies actúan como intermediarios entre los dispositivos NuttX e Internet, agregando una capa adicional de seguridad. Pueden filtrar el tráfico malicioso y proteger sus sistemas integrados de las ciberamenazas.
-
Anonimato mejorado: Si sus dispositivos NuttX necesitan acceder a recursos en línea sin revelar sus direcciones IP, los servidores proxy pueden ayudar a mantener el anonimato.
-
Filtrado de contenido: Los servidores proxy se pueden configurar para filtrar y controlar los tipos de contenido a los que pueden acceder los dispositivos NuttX, lo que garantiza el cumplimiento de las políticas de contenido.
-
Balanceo de carga: En los casos en los que tenga varios dispositivos NuttX accediendo a Internet, los servidores proxy pueden distribuir el tráfico de manera uniforme, evitando la sobrecarga en un solo dispositivo.
Ventajas de utilizar un proxy con NuttX.
El uso de un servidor proxy junto con NuttX ofrece varias ventajas:
1. Seguridad mejorada
Ventaja | Descripción |
---|---|
Protección de malware | Los servidores proxy pueden bloquear sitios web maliciosos y descargas de malware. |
Funcionalidad de cortafuegos | Actúan como una barrera entre los dispositivos NuttX e Internet y ofrecen capacidades de firewall. |
Autenticación | Los servidores proxy pueden exigir la autenticación del usuario, garantizando únicamente el acceso autorizado. |
2. Anonimato y Privacidad
Ventaja | Descripción |
---|---|
Enmascaramiento de IP | Los servidores proxy ocultan las direcciones IP reales de los dispositivos NuttX, preservando el anonimato. |
Protección de datos confidenciales | Los servidores proxy ayudan a proteger los datos confidenciales durante las transacciones en línea. |
3. Control de contenido
Ventaja | Descripción |
---|---|
Filtrado y bloqueo | Los servidores proxy pueden restringir el acceso a sitios web específicos o categorías de contenido. |
Almacenamiento en caché de contenido | Los datos a los que se accede con frecuencia se pueden almacenar en caché para una recuperación más rápida. |
4. Equilibrio de carga
Ventaja | Descripción |
---|---|
Distribución uniforme del tráfico | Los servidores proxy pueden distribuir el tráfico de la red entre múltiples dispositivos NuttX, evitando la congestión. |
¿Cuáles son las desventajas de utilizar proxies gratuitos para NuttX?
Si bien los proxies gratuitos pueden parecer atractivos, tienen ciertos inconvenientes que pueden afectar el rendimiento y la seguridad de los dispositivos NuttX:
-
Rendimiento poco confiable: Los proxies gratuitos a menudo sufren de velocidades lentas y tiempo de inactividad, lo que puede interrumpir las operaciones del dispositivo NuttX.
-
Seguridad limitada: Las medidas de seguridad en los servidores proxy gratuitos pueden ser inadecuadas, lo que hace que los dispositivos NuttX sean vulnerables a las amenazas cibernéticas.
-
Preocupaciones sobre la privacidad de los datos: Los servidores proxy gratuitos pueden registrar datos de usuario o venderlos a terceros, comprometiendo la privacidad de los usuarios de dispositivos NuttX.
-
Falta de apoyo: Los proveedores de proxy gratuitos suelen ofrecer una atención al cliente mínima o nula, lo que deja a los usuarios de NuttX solos en caso de problemas.
¿Cuáles son los mejores proxy para NuttX?
Al seleccionar un servidor proxy para NuttX, considere los siguientes factores:
-
Fiabilidad: opte por un servicio proxy con un historial comprobado de tiempo de actividad y rendimiento.
-
Seguridad: busque servidores proxy que ofrezcan funciones de seguridad sólidas, incluido cifrado y protección contra malware.
-
Privacidad: Elija un proxy que respete la privacidad del usuario y no registre datos confidenciales.
-
Atención al cliente: asegúrese de que el servicio de proxy brinde soporte al cliente confiable para ayudar con cualquier problema.
-
Escalabilidad: Seleccione una solución de proxy que pueda crecer con su implementación de NuttX a medida que evolucionen sus necesidades.
¿Cómo configurar un servidor proxy para NuttX?
Configurar un servidor proxy para NuttX implica los siguientes pasos:
-
Seleccione un proveedor de proxy: Elija un proveedor de servicios proxy de buena reputación como OneProxy para garantizar la confiabilidad y seguridad.
-
Obtener detalles del servidor proxy: Obtenga la dirección IP, el número de puerto y las credenciales de autenticación del servidor proxy de su proveedor.
-
Configurar NuttX: acceda a los ajustes de configuración de NuttX e ingrese los detalles del servidor proxy. Por lo general, esto implica modificar los archivos de configuración de la red.
-
Conectividad de prueba: Verifique la conexión intentando acceder a recursos externos desde su dispositivo NuttX.
-
Monitorear y optimizar: supervise periódicamente el rendimiento y la configuración de seguridad del proxy. Ajuste las configuraciones según sea necesario para optimizar las operaciones de NuttX.
En conclusión, NuttX es un RTOS versátil con aplicaciones en varios sistemas integrados. Al integrar dispositivos NuttX con Internet, los servidores proxy ofrecen seguridad, privacidad y control mejorados. Sin embargo, es crucial elegir un proveedor de servicios de proxy confiable como OneProxy para maximizar los beneficios y garantizar operaciones NuttX fluidas.